注冊(cè) | 登錄讀書(shū)好,好讀書(shū),讀好書(shū)!
讀書(shū)網(wǎng)-DuShu.com
當(dāng)前位置: 首頁(yè)出版圖書(shū)科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)其他編程語(yǔ)言/工具Java與CORBA客戶(hù)/服務(wù)器編程

Java與CORBA客戶(hù)/服務(wù)器編程

Java與CORBA客戶(hù)/服務(wù)器編程

定 價(jià):¥59.00

作 者: (美)Robert Orfali,(美)Dan Harkey著;亢勇等譯
出版社: 電子工業(yè)出版社
叢編項(xiàng): Java技術(shù)叢書(shū)
標(biāo) 簽: Java

ISBN: 9787505395732 出版時(shí)間: 2004-01-01 包裝: 膠版紙
開(kāi)本: 26cm 頁(yè)數(shù): 641 字?jǐn)?shù):  

內(nèi)容簡(jiǎn)介

  在計(jì)算機(jī)世界中,CORBA和JBeans正融合在一起。本書(shū)將帶你探索這一領(lǐng)域,不管是有個(gè)性的Java程序員,還是分布式對(duì)象專(zhuān)家,本書(shū)都向你提供了在對(duì)象Web的客戶(hù)/服務(wù)器解決方案中綜合使用這兩項(xiàng)技術(shù)的程序設(shè)計(jì)知識(shí),在本書(shū)中,我們將探討對(duì)象網(wǎng)絡(luò)的兩個(gè)核心技術(shù):Java和CORBA/IIOP。本書(shū)是一本用CORBA和Java編寫(xiě)客戶(hù)/服務(wù)器程序的教程,也是一本將CORBA、JavaBeans和JDBC貫穿于客戶(hù)/服務(wù)器系統(tǒng)的書(shū)。書(shū)中用大量篇幅討論了以前未知的領(lǐng)域。全書(shū)共分為八個(gè)部分,首先概述了CORBA和Java都能為對(duì)方做些什么,解釋了3層對(duì)象網(wǎng)絡(luò)客戶(hù)/服務(wù)器模型和關(guān)于CORBA/IIOP的知識(shí),然后探討了CORBA/Java編程模型。通過(guò)使用新的可移植服務(wù)器端CORBAAPI和標(biāo)準(zhǔn)CORBA命名服務(wù)重新編寫(xiě)Count程序來(lái)進(jìn)行討論,并展示了怎樣去編寫(xiě)CORBA動(dòng)態(tài)對(duì)象工具。接下來(lái)對(duì)CORBA/Java和它的競(jìng)爭(zhēng)者進(jìn)行了比較,內(nèi)容包括:1)傳統(tǒng)的Internet中間件,如Java套接字、Servlet和CGI/HTTP;2)非CORBAJavaORB,如JavaSoft的RMI和Microsoft的DCOM。本書(shū)也介紹了“現(xiàn)有的”CORBA,說(shuō)明了CORBA接口池、內(nèi)省功能、CORBA激活服務(wù)、新的CORBAIDL-to-Java映射、JavaBeans組件模型等。本書(shū)適合于所有類(lèi)別的程序員,以及正在考慮在他們的平臺(tái)上使用CORBA、JavaBeans和EnterpriseJavaBeans的客戶(hù)/服務(wù)器結(jié)構(gòu)設(shè)計(jì)師。

作者簡(jiǎn)介

  RobertOrfali和DanHarkey是IBM公司客戶(hù)服務(wù)器系統(tǒng)的創(chuàng)建者和分布式對(duì)象咨詢(xún)專(zhuān)家,他們也曾是SanJose州立大學(xué)的CORBA/Java分布式對(duì)象研究生項(xiàng)目和實(shí)驗(yàn)室的負(fù)責(zé)人。他們?nèi)珜?xiě)了很多暢銷(xiāo)圖書(shū),包括"InstantCORBA,TheEssentialClient/ServerSurvivalGuide,SecondEdition""The相關(guān)圖書(shū)J2EE平臺(tái)WebServeicesJ2EE開(kāi)發(fā)使用手冊(cè)(含盤(pán))精通XMI:使用XML和UML進(jìn)行Java編程

圖書(shū)目錄

第一部分    CORBA 與Java
第1章    CORBA風(fēng)格的客戶(hù)/服務(wù)器
1.1    CORBA風(fēng)格的分布式對(duì)象
1.2    OMG的對(duì)象管理體系結(jié)構(gòu)
1.3    CORBA 2.0: 網(wǎng)絡(luò)間的ORB
1.4    CORBAservices
1.5    CORBAfacilities 
1.6    CORBA 業(yè)務(wù)對(duì)象  
1.7    對(duì)象風(fēng)格的3層客戶(hù)/服務(wù)器
1.8    小結(jié)
第2章    對(duì)象Web: CORBA與Java相遇
2.1    CORBA 與 Java相遇
2.2    CORBA/Java 是如何擴(kuò)充現(xiàn)有Web的
2.3    CORBA/Java 對(duì)象Web
2.4    小結(jié)
第3章    CORBA/Java ORB
3.1    新的CORBA Java/IDL映射
3.2    CORBA/Java ORB
3.3    選用哪個(gè)Java ORB 
3.4    小結(jié)
第二部分    核心CORBA/Java
第4章    第一個(gè)CORBA程序
4.1    靜態(tài) CORBA
4.2    第一個(gè)CORBA 程序
4.3    查看測(cè)試結(jié)果
4.4    小結(jié)
第5章    ORBlet與Applet
5.1    Applet基礎(chǔ)
5.2    第一個(gè)支持CORBA的Applet
5.3    查看測(cè)試結(jié)果
5.4    小結(jié)
第6章    Java ORB與C++ ORB
6.1    C++ Count 程序
6.2    查看測(cè)試結(jié)果
6.3    小結(jié)
第三部分    動(dòng)態(tài)CORBA
第7章    可移植Count
7.1    CORBA命名服務(wù)
7.2    可移植Count
7.3    編譯客戶(hù)/服務(wù)器程序
7.4    查看測(cè)試結(jié)果
7.5    小結(jié)
第8章    動(dòng)態(tài)Count
8.1    CORBA動(dòng)態(tài)調(diào)用基礎(chǔ)
8.2    動(dòng)態(tài)Count
8.3    查看測(cè)試結(jié)果
8.4    何時(shí)使用動(dòng)態(tài)技術(shù)
8.5    小結(jié)
第9章    MultiCount
9.1    MultiCount的設(shè)計(jì)
9.2    MultiConsole Applet
9.3    客戶(hù)
9.4    協(xié)調(diào)器
9.5    編譯客戶(hù)和服務(wù)器程序
9.6    運(yùn)行客戶(hù)/服務(wù)器程序
9.7    小結(jié)
第四部分    CORBA與它的競(jìng)爭(zhēng)對(duì)手
第10章    套接字與CORBA/Java ORB
10.1    Berkeley套接字基礎(chǔ)
10.2    Java 套接字基礎(chǔ)
10.3    Java 流基礎(chǔ)
10.4    Java數(shù)據(jù)報(bào)套接字Count
10.5    緩沖套接字Count
10.6    數(shù)據(jù)流套接字Count
10.7    緩沖數(shù)據(jù)流Count
10.8    編譯套接字Count
10.9    運(yùn)行客戶(hù)/服務(wù)器程序
10.10  查看測(cè)試結(jié)果
10.11  套接字與CORBA IIOP
10.12  小結(jié)
第11章    HTTP/CGI與CORBA/Java ORB 
11.1    HTTP基礎(chǔ)
11.2    CGI基礎(chǔ)
11.3    HTML表單
11.4    HTTP/CGI Count
11.5    編譯客戶(hù)/服務(wù)器程序
11.6    創(chuàng)建一個(gè)Web頁(yè)
11.7    運(yùn)行客戶(hù)/服務(wù)器程序
11.8    查看測(cè)試結(jié)果
11.9    小結(jié)
第12章    Servlet與CORBA/Java ORB 
12.1    Servlet基礎(chǔ)
12.2    Servlet Count
12.3    編譯客戶(hù)/服務(wù)器程序
12.4    創(chuàng)建一個(gè)Web頁(yè)
12.5    運(yùn)行客戶(hù)/服務(wù)器程序
12.6    查看測(cè)試結(jié)果
12.7    Servlet與CORBA/IIOP
12.8    小結(jié)
第13章    RMI與CORBA/Java ORB
13.1    RMI基礎(chǔ)
13.2    RMI接口與類(lèi)
13.3    RMI場(chǎng)景
13.4    RMI Count
13.5    編譯客戶(hù)/服務(wù)器程序
13.6    運(yùn)行客戶(hù)/服務(wù)器程序
13.7    查看測(cè)試結(jié)果
13.8    RMI-over-IIOP與RMI-over-RMP
13.9    RMI與CORBA/IIOP
13.10  小結(jié)
第14章    Caffeine:純正的CORBA/Java ORB
14.1    Caffeine基礎(chǔ)
14.2    Caffeine式的Count
14.3    編譯客戶(hù)/服務(wù)器程序
14.4    運(yùn)行客戶(hù)/服務(wù)器程序
14.5    查看測(cè)試結(jié)果
14.6    小結(jié)
第15章    DCOM與CORBA/Java ORB
15.1    DCOM基礎(chǔ)
15.2    DCOM與Java
15.3    DCOM Java Count
15.4    編譯客戶(hù)/服務(wù)器程序
15.5    運(yùn)行客戶(hù)/服務(wù)器程序
15.6    查看測(cè)試結(jié)果
15.7    DCOM與CORBA/IIOP
15.8    小結(jié)
第16章    最后的勝利者
16.1    報(bào)告卡
第五部分    現(xiàn)行的CORBA
第17章    怎樣發(fā)現(xiàn)ORB
17.1    CORBA 2.0初始化接口
17.2    一個(gè)初始化場(chǎng)景
17.3    如何發(fā)現(xiàn)其他對(duì)象
17.4    小結(jié)
第18章    誰(shuí)激活了我的對(duì)象
18.1    CORBA的服務(wù)器端
18.2    VisiBroker激活程序
18.3    CORBA 3.0 的POA
18.4    小結(jié)
第19章    元數(shù)據(jù)
19.1    近觀CORBA IDL
19.2    CORBA 2.0接口池
19.3    小結(jié)
第20章    CORBA IDL-to-Java映射
20.1    IDL-to-Java 映射概述
20.2    通用結(jié)構(gòu)
20.3    CORBA 基本類(lèi)型
20.4    CORBA 結(jié)構(gòu)類(lèi)型
20.5    CORBA/Java服務(wù)器端映射
20.6    將CORBA偽對(duì)象映射到Java
20.7    小結(jié)
第21章    CORBA Java-to-IDL映射
21.1    RMI與CORBA
21.2    Java-to-IDL映射
21.3    小結(jié)
第22章    內(nèi)省的CORBA/Java對(duì)象
22.1    CORBA內(nèi)省
22.2    Java映射
22.3    Ask Me程序
22.4    WalkIR程序
22.5    小結(jié)
第六部分    JDBC 2層與3層結(jié)構(gòu)的對(duì)比
第23章    JDBC基礎(chǔ)
23.1    JDBC的起源
23.2    JDBC結(jié)構(gòu)
23.3    JDBC接口概述
23.4    JDBC接口詳述
23.5    JDBC場(chǎng)景
23.6    小結(jié)
第24章    JDBC Debit-Credit基準(zhǔn)測(cè)試程序
24.1    設(shè)計(jì)基準(zhǔn)測(cè)試程序
24.2    JDBC Debit-Credit基準(zhǔn)測(cè)試程序工具
24.3    創(chuàng)建一個(gè)銀行
24.4    編譯創(chuàng)建銀行的程序
24.5    運(yùn)行創(chuàng)建銀行的程序
24.6    小結(jié)
第25章    JDBC的2層Debit-Credit結(jié)構(gòu)
25.1    2層Debit-Credit環(huán)境
25.2    2層客戶(hù)/服務(wù)器代碼結(jié)構(gòu)
25.3    2層Debit-Credit代碼
25.4    編譯2層Debit-Credit結(jié)構(gòu)的程序
25.5    運(yùn)行2層Debit-Credit基準(zhǔn)測(cè)試程序
25.6    小結(jié)
第26章    使用JDBC和CORBA的3層Debit-Credit
26.1    3層Debit-Credit環(huán)境
26.2    3層Debit-Credit代碼結(jié)構(gòu)
26.3    3層Debit-Credit代碼
26.4    編譯3層Debit-Credit基準(zhǔn)測(cè)試程序
26.5    運(yùn)行3層Debit-Credit基準(zhǔn)測(cè)試程序
26.6    2層JDBC與3層JDBC的比較
26.7    小結(jié)
第七部分    從JavaBeans到Enterprise JavaBeans
第27章    JavaBean組件模型
27.1    bean的組件模型
27.2    所謂的設(shè)計(jì)模式
27.3    JavaBeans類(lèi)的概述
27.4    小結(jié)
第28章    一個(gè)JavaBean的例子:Smiley
28.1    最簡(jiǎn)單的Smiley bean
28.2    編寫(xiě)可移植bean的首要原則
28.3    小結(jié)
第29章    事件驅(qū)動(dòng)的JavaBean
29.1    委托事件模型簡(jiǎn)介
29.2    Smiley bean 執(zhí)行事件
29.3    事件適配器
29.4    編寫(xiě)可移植bean的更多指導(dǎo)原則
29.5    小結(jié)
第30章    JavaBean的屬性設(shè)置
30.1    獨(dú)立屬性
30.2    活動(dòng)屬性
30.3    編寫(xiě)可移植bean的更多指導(dǎo)原則
30.4    小結(jié)
第31章    持久的JavaBean
31.1    bean的持久性
31.2    JAR中的bean
31.3    JAVA Security的API
31.4    JDK 1.2安全增強(qiáng)功能
31.5    編寫(xiě)持久性bean的更多建議
31.6    小結(jié)
第32章    內(nèi)省和可工具化的JavaBean
32.1    使用哪一個(gè)工具
32.2    內(nèi)省的JavaBean
32.3    場(chǎng)景舉例
32.4    屬性編輯器和定制器
32.5    bean的定制器
32.6    編寫(xiě)可工具化的bean的指導(dǎo)原則
32.7    小結(jié)
第33章    CORBA Bean
33.1    CORBA和JavaBeans
33.2    新的CORBA組件模型
33.3    小結(jié)
第34章    Enterprise JavaBeans與CORBA
34.1    EJB與CORBA對(duì)象事務(wù)監(jiān)視器
34.2    EJB/容器協(xié)議
34.3    對(duì)事務(wù)的支持
34.4    EJB打包技術(shù)
34.5    EJB設(shè)計(jì)指導(dǎo)原則
34.6    小結(jié)
第八部分    帶CORBA/JavaBeans的Club Med
第35章    Club Med 3層客戶(hù)/服務(wù)器
35.1    Club Med 客戶(hù)
35.2    Club Med服務(wù)器
35.3    Club Med數(shù)據(jù)庫(kù)
35.4    小結(jié)
第36章    Club Med客戶(hù)bean
36.1    Visual Caf* Club Med Bean
36.2    JBuilder Club Med Bean
36.3    VisualAge的Bargain Hunter Bean
36.4    小結(jié)
第37章    Club Med CORBA 服務(wù)器
37.1    Club Med服務(wù)器:代碼結(jié)構(gòu)
37.2    Club Med服務(wù)器代碼
37.3    編譯Club Med Server
37.4    運(yùn)行Club Med
37.5    小結(jié)
第38章    CORBA/Java的優(yōu)點(diǎn)、缺點(diǎn)與不足
38.1    我們將學(xué)到什么
38.2    對(duì)象Web和發(fā)布地

本目錄推薦

掃描二維碼
Copyright ? 讀書(shū)網(wǎng) m.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號(hào) 鄂公網(wǎng)安備 42010302001612號(hào)